Village of Nelson approves routine minutes, plans 2-year garbage contract and posts public-works job

Village of Nelson · November 12,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

At its Nov. 12 meeting, the Village of Nelson approved routine minutes and financial reports, will sign a two-year contract with Waste Transport to keep current bag pricing, installed a new water meter-reading system and directed staff to post a public-works job description.

The Village of Nelson met in regular session on Nov. 12, 2025 and approved a series of routine administrative items while recording several operational updates.

Brian Glass, village president, opened the meeting; roll call indicated all members were present. Randy moved and Kevin seconded approval of the October minutes and, separately, approval of the 2026 budget minutes; both motions were recorded as carried. During the public-comment period, there were no speakers.

The board approved the 2025 specials after a motion by Mike with a second from Becca. Later in the meeting, Randy moved and Kevin seconded approval of the treasurer's report; that motion was carried.

Operational updates included notification that a new water meter-reading system has been installed and that the village will post a public-works job description in the local paper and accept applications. The minutes also record that the village will sign a two-year contract with Waste Transport to continue the same bag pricing for garbage pickup; the minutes do not list a mover/second or a vote tally for that item. The village said it will work on creating a map for the cemetery; no timeline or funding details were specified in the record.

Randy moved to adjourn; the motion carried and the meeting ended at 7:45 p.m. The next regular meeting is scheduled for Dec. 10, 2025 at 7:00 p.m. at the Village Community Hall.
